(2021) Belong Together: Waterloo Region Social Art Initiative

  • Founder & Lead Artist. Directed this project to address community fragmentation, focusing on shared human connection through collaborative tile art.
  • Impact: Distributed over 19,000 tiles in the Waterloo Region; 5,000+ were collected and displayed, initiating ongoing public exhibitions in schools, churches, and community centers.
  • Partners: CIGI, City of Kitchener, Waterloo Public Library, Idea Exchange, Kitchener-Waterloo Art Gallery.

(2008 - 2022) Chalk Drawing for Cancer: Annual Collaborative Mural

  • Project Director & Lead Organizer. Lead an annual project involving 150+ staff and students from KCI to create a collaborative chalk mural on the sidewalks of Grand River Hospital.
  • Scope: Long-term project (17 years) in support of and celebration of cancer research successes.

Jason Panda is a Graphic Artist, Photographer and Educator living and creating in Ontario, Canada. He is passionate about belonging, collaboration and connecting with art.
